Advanced Set Up Group (cont.)

[Analog Invert]

Parameter # 84

Factory Default ‘‘Disabled”

[Analog Invert]

Parameter Type Read & Write

This parameter enables the inverting function for the 0-10
Volt and 4-20mA analog input signal at TB2.

Units None

Settings ‘‘Enabled”

Maximum Input Commands [Minimum Freq]
Minimum Input Commands [Maximum Freq]

Volt and 4-20mA analog input signal at TB2.

‘‘Disabled”

Maximum Input Commands [Maximum Freq]
Minimum Input Commands [Minimum Freq]
